Compliance Requirements for Vaping Businesses and Manufacturers
Navigating vaping regulations in the United States can be challenging for businesses. Compliance is crucial. Each state has its own rules. Federal regulations also play a significant role. Understanding these requirements is not optional; it’s vital for survival in the industry.
Businesses must register products with the FDA. This includes providing detailed ingredient lists. Packaging must include health warnings. Labels should be clear and truthful. It's important to check regulations regularly. They can change quickly, impacting business operations. Some companies overlook local laws. This can lead to costly penalties.
Manufacturers should invest in compliance training. Employees must understand the legal landscape. Mistakes can happen, but a proactive approach minimizes risks.
